Bir liste oluştur
Tıpkı bir market listesi gibi, R'deki listeler de farklı veri tiplerinden öğeleri bir arada tutmak için kullanılabilir. Bir liste oluşturmak, tahmin ettiğin gibi, list() fonksiyonunu kullanmak kadar kolay. Bir listenin süper bir veri tipi olduğunu bile söyleyebilirsin: içine neredeyse her türlü bilgiyi depolayabilirsin! Şöyle bir liste oluşturabilirsin:
words <- c("I <3 R")
numbers <- c(42, 24)
my_list <- list(words, numbers)
my_list
[[1]]
[1] "I <3 R"
[[2]]
[1] 42 24
Aşağıda, daha önce üzerinde çalıştığın verilerden bazılarını kullanarak ilk listeni oluşturacaksın!
Bu egzersiz
Finans için R'ye Giriş
kursunun bir parçasıdırEgzersiz talimatları
- Listen için 4 bileşen senin için oluşturuldu.
list()kullanarak, sırasıylaname,apple,ibmvecor_matrixöğelerinden oluşan bir liste oluştur veportfoliodeğişkenine ata.portfoliodeğişkenini yazdır.
Uygulamalı interaktif egzersiz
Bu örnek kodu tamamlayarak bu egzersizi bitirin.
# List components
name <- "Apple and IBM"
apple <- c(109.49, 109.90, 109.11, 109.95, 111.03)
ibm <- c(159.82, 160.02, 159.84, 160.35, 164.79)
cor_matrix <- cor(cbind(apple, ibm))
# Create a list
portfolio <-
# View your first list